Why does the regional dimension of evaluation
matter?
 Regional Innovation Systems
 Globalisation leads to a growing importance of localized
innovation capabilities, that are hard to copy / to transfer
 The growing importance of regional innovation systems in the
economic literature (Asheim et al. 2003, Cooke 2003, Malmberg
and Maskell 2002) leads a stronger focus on the regional level in
the policy domain
 The concept of regional innovation systems offers effective (low
cost) roads for policy delivery
 Devolution of (innovation) policy competencies in some EU
countries (e.g. France, England)
 Growing interest in RTDI policy at regional level in federal
provinces or autonomous regions in EU countries
 Growing importance of regional RTDI policy at EU-Level (i.e.
RIS/RITTS, Regions of knowledge)

Strategic Policy Intelligence in the Regional
Dimension
 Different Levels of Development among European
Regions
 While some European regions already have a long existing
practice (like Styria, Basque Country, etc.)…
 …in particular regions in the NMS are just at the beginning to
develop respective structures and processes.
 Different Degrees of Freedom for SPI in European
Regions
 Size of the region and corresponding capacities for SPI
 i.e. Catalunya vs. Burgenland
 Degree of regional autonomy for RTDI policy

The „typical“ regional evaluation project and
Strategic Policy Intelligence
 No (complete) policy cycle for RTDI policy in most
European regions
 Reluctance to confront the past
 Evaluations are often motivated by the necessity to
letigimate the past
 Evaluations as tools in regional political games
 There are “natural constraints” for SPI corresponding
to the Size and political status of the Region
 Lack of policy capacities

Potential Pitfalls of evaluation at the regional level
Roughly the same that face evaluations on all levels, but
more accentuated:
 Lack of capacity to carry out evaluations – and to
absorb and implement the results of evaluations
 Difficulties of ‚role delineation‘: the evaluator as policy
maker? Too close to policy
 Potential to influence the evaluation results because
of closeness of policy makers to stakeholders
